Distance From Henties Bay Airport to Lviv International Airport

The distance from Henties Bay Airport () to Lviv International Airport (LWO) is 5004 miles or 8053 kilometers or 4346 nautical miles.

How long does it take to travel from Henties Bay ( Namibia ) to Lviv ( Ukraine )?

A one-way nonstop (direct) flight between Henties Bay and Lviv takes around 11 hours 30 minutes.
Estimated flight time from Henties Bay Airport, Henties Bay, Namibia to Lviv International Airport, Lviv, Ukraine is 11 hours 30 minutes under avarage conditions. Your actual flying time may vary depending on wind direction/speed or weather conditions. This calculation does not include the departure and landing times of the aircraft. In addition, it does not cover the person identity check, ticket check-in and baggage collection times at the airport.

Why should you arrive 3 hours before international flight? Flyers who are traveling to an international destination should arrive at the airport earlier than domestic flyers. This is because international flights can have additional check-in requirements, like passport verification, that need to be completed before you receive your boarding pass.
